]]></description><link>https://waltonsdev.nodebb.com/post/61428</link><guid isPermaLink="true">https://waltonsdev.nodebb.com/post/61428</guid><dc:creator><![CDATA[Johnboy13]]></dc:creator><pubDate>Tue, 14 Dec 2021 13:27:11 GMT</pubDate></item><item><title><![CDATA[Reply to First try at Kielbasa on Tue, 14 Dec 2021 02:44:54 GMT]]></title><description><![CDATA[<p dir="auto"><a class="plugin-mentions-user plugin-mentions-a" href="/user/johnboy13" aria-label="Profile: Johnboy13"><bdi>Johnboy13</bdi></a> for mustard seed about 1/2 tsp per pound of meat to start with, you could go up more as your taste buds like.  For garlic powder 1.5 g per kg or about a 1/4 tsp per pound.  For fresh garlic it would be around 2-3 X that amount.  Garlic is a bit subjective because there are so many fresh varieties.  I am typically heavy on the garlic, prefer fresh.  But when I am tweaking a recipe to my baseline I use powder or granulated to keep things consistent.  I think I have my math and conversions correct, anyone can keep me honest.  A good reference book is,’ Home Production of Quality Meats and Sausages’ by Stanley and Adam Mariański.  It took me awhile to convert, I grew up with my relatives using their hands as measuring devices.  Try converting those recipes.  LOL</p>
